Overview
--------
PyCoMSA is a Python module that provides bindings to Prodigal using
`Cython `_. It directly interacts with the CoMSA
internals, which has the following advantages:
.. grid:: 1 2 3 3
:gutter: 1
.. grid-item-card:: :fas:`battery-full` Batteries-included
Just add ``pycomsa`` as a ``pip`` or ``conda`` dependency, no need
for the CoMSA binary or any external dependency.
.. grid-item-card:: :fas:`screwdriver-wrench` Sans I/O
Build alignments to compress as Python `str` or byte-like objects, no
need for intermediate files.
.. grid-item-card:: :fas:`text-slash` Flexible format
Pick the file format based on your needs, and not based on the
file format of the original aligmnment.
.. grid-item-card:: :fas:`arrow-right-arrow-left` Better portability
Support reading and writing files for any architecture, and not
just native one as the original CoMSA.
.. grid-item-card:: :fas:`check` Compatible
Load files generated with PyCoMSA using CoMSA, as both are using
the same compression method.
.. grid-item-card:: :fas:`toolbox` Feature-complete
Access all the features of the original CLI through the :doc:`Python API `.
